The Unofficial Fansite for Xbox Game Clips


yokeyoyo's Videos

26475G

yokeyoyo's Videos

26475G
Fortnite
Fortnite
Fortnite
Fortnite
Fortnite
Fortnite
Fortnite
Fortnite
Fortnite
Fortnite
Fortnite
Fortnite
Fortnite
ELDEN RING
Call of Duty®: World at War